Title :
Leakage effects in broadside-coupled microstrip

Abstract :
Broadside-coupled microstrip with and without conducting side walls is studied using a full-wave spectral-domain analysis. Special attention is directed towards possible leakage to the parallel plate mode and its potential effects in practical integrated circuits. It is asserted that for certain geometrical parameters, broadside-coupled microstrip can be leaky at all frequencies. Comparisons between the modes on broadside-coupled microstrip with and without side walls are made by means of dispersion curves.<>
